
Both Rewards & Punishment Kill Initiative
The Big Idea Researchers from Harvard, Stanford, and UCLA published the results of their study last year on The demotivating effect (and unintended message) of awards – further confirming that extrinsic motivators, both punishment and reward, kill initiative, self-direction, and drive.
